My 30th August 15th My grandfather died on a Friday night, and his last smile was a long smile. For one beautiful moment, four sets of loving hands held him tenderly, one last set missing, longing to be present. The soft cries of a faithful life partner, wondering at the unbelievable absence which had finally arrived. The moment we all knew was coming, had accepted and feared both at the same time. Im sorry for your loss is such an empty phrase. How does one compensate for death? How do you account for it, how do you fill the gaping hole left by such a departure? Words and wind. My grandfather was a great man. We all know that, we feel it in the deepest part of our hearts and know it in the furthest recesses of our minds. And we will carry him with us always. Popo, tío, brother, father, husband. Friend. Man of God and faith and good will. Now all that is left for us is to clean up the leftovers of a life well-lived. And painful though it may be, we will do it dutifully, saving for ourselves the most precious pieces of all, the pieces of his life that touched us. We will always remember him. I will always remember his last smile, even though I never got to see it.
